-
Notifications
You must be signed in to change notification settings - Fork 204
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Workrave Wayland support (meta) #523
Comments
I fixed the crash, and have just implemented monitoring using the idle-notify protocol. Current checking that this did not break anything. |
Thanks, I saw it several hours ago in main, and now I see Idle which you've pushed 30 minutes ago :D Here's my hack written in Python, which uses Workrave DBus interface to update the activity for now. |
Would it be possible to make Wayland support configurable (eg. |
got bit by this tonight, KDE Neon moved to KDE 6 and Wayland, workrave stopped working right, and even with environment, it thinks I'm inactive when I'm actually active. I think it needs to use kde-idle or something |
I've tried out the latest Workrave (1.11.0_beta.12.0.g7cab420-1) on two different wlroots-based compositors, LabWC and Sway, and got the same results both times: a segfault that, if it leaves behind a On GNOME 46, Workrave works fine so far. I've unchecked the "Force use of X11 on Wayland" option. ETA: Here's a backtrace from GDB:
|
I recompiled Workrave with
|
I think I figured out the problem. Even though the CMake variable I'm not sure, but I think what is happening is that in |
I can confirm the issue @jjramsey described (and the fix proposed). Additionally, on KDE I don't see the applet anymore. "Show fallback applet" works, but only when X11 session is forced. The window still works, but no applet. The application overall works as well. |
@ValdikSS try the updated applet as described at wojnilowicz/workrave-applet#12 (comment) And if you have it working, maybe post at that issue to encourage the applet developer to formalize release of the KDE6 support |
Everything works on Fedora Linux 40, except timers and sound. |
Wayland not working under LabWC and Sway compositors: #550 |
I'm still getting a segfault when using the version from the PPA on Plasma 6 Wayland unless I use GDK_BACKEND="x11" . Is all that's needed a new release on the PPA? |
@rcaelers current git master:
beta 13 used to work. |
Describe the bug
Right now Workrave 1.10.52 has limited support for different Linux Wayland DEs/compositors other than Gnome's Mutter:
The text was updated successfully, but these errors were encountered: